Discover The Hill of Crosses, Lithuania's most impressive and inspiring religious sights, on this day tour from Vilnius. This unique historical architectural monument attracts many people due to its peace, spirituality, authenticity and sacred nature. More than 250 thousand crosses every size and design stand on Jurgaiciai mound near Siauliai and became a symbol of Lithuania's Catholic faith and national identity. Another sightseeing point is the park, which was established to remember the resistance war against Soviet regime ad which you will be seeing first.

This Baltic road trip will take you to the small, grey Jurgaiciai (Domantai) hillock, located in the North of Lithuania, which houses the thousands of crosses of every shape and size and has became the symbol of hope and persistence. The Rundale Palace, built in the eighteenth century as a summer residence of the Duke of Courland, will be another break of the Vilnius – Riga bus trip. This bright Baroque style building, surrounded by the extensive and splendid garden, is often referred to as the Versailles of Latvia and is a well worth visiting. Before reaching your destination you’ll make a stopover at the Bauska Castle complex, consisting of the ruins of an earlier castle and a newer palace.
